Burundi - Assault rate

5.6 (cases per 100,000 population) in 2014

In 2014, assault rate for Burundi was 5.6 cases per 100,000 population. Though Burundi assault rate fluctuated substantially in recent years, it tended to decrease through 2008 - 2014 period ending at 5.6 cases per 100,000 population in 2014.

“Assault” means physical attack against the body of another person resulting in serious bodily injury; excluding indecent/sexual assault; threats and slapping/punching. 'Assault' leading to death should also be excluded. (UN-CTS M3.2)
